It was probably during an excursion in the countryside near Avignon that Claude-Joseph Vernet executed this drawing, enhanced with pen and brown ink, depicting a mansion on a hilltop overlooking a small village with geometric shapes. 1. Joseph Vernet, a painter influenced by Italy Claude-Joseph Vernet was born in Avignon in 1714, the son of Antoine Vernet (1689-1753), an artisan painter of architectural decorations, coach panels, and the like. He moved to the studio of Philippe Sauvan (1697-1792), a leading history painter in Avignon, and then worked with Jacques Viali (active 1681-1745), a decorative, landscape, and marine painter in Aix-en-Provence. Vernet's first recorded paintings were decorative overdoors executed in 1731 in the Aix townhouse of the marquise de Simiane. In 1734, Joseph de Seytres, marquis de Caumont, a leading amateur in Avignon, sponsored Vernet to make a study trip to Italy to complete his artistic education and to draw antiquities for his patron. As Avignon was a papal territory in Vernet's day, he also had a number of useful introductions among influential churchmen when he arrived in Rome. Vernet was soon at home in the French community there, and he was encouraged by Nicolas Vleughels (1668-1737), director of the Académie de France in Rome, even though the young painter had no official affiliation with the royal institution. A rare ink and watercolor drawing by Carl Palme, dated 1921 and signed “CP 21,” captures the intimate character of Positano’s narrow alleys. Measuring ca. 20 x 24 cm without frame. Inscribed on the back that it´s a preparatory study for a larger oil painting. Early 20th century works by Palme are scarce. Carl Palme (1879–1960): Painter, Printmaker, and Cosmopolitan Artist. He was born in Stockholm in 1879, the son of bank director Henrik Palme and Anna Lavonius. He grew up on the family estate of Svalnäs, now a guest home and senior residence. From an early age, Palme showed a sensitivity to both literature and art, interests that would later merge in his career as painter, draftsman, printmaker, and author. His artistic education began in London at the Slade School of Fine Art (1900–1901), where he was introduced to modern European currents. From 1902 to 1904, he studied in Munich at Wassily Kandinsky’s art school, absorbing early expressions of color and form. In 1907, Palme moved to Paris, where he became the first Swedish student of Henri Matisse. Together with fellow Scandinavian artists, he was instrumental in founding the Académie Matisse, a collective of young painters who rented a large studio in Paris. Matisse himself visited weekly, critiquing their work and shaping what would later become a decisive wave of modernism in Swedish art. No Dutch draughtsman ever captured the atmosphere of the rural countryside of Holland with the same atmospheric and engaging simplicity that Van Goyen achieved in drawings such as this. Indeed, his landscapes were seminal in the development of the genre. The present sketch conveys a striking sense of movement within the natural landscape, conveyed by the deftly applied strokes of chalk, from which the artist’s hand can be sensed. The composition is characteristic of his work, with the low horizon affording significance to the broad sky and the soaring birds within.
